TICKET FW-2241: Connection failures on firmware update channel

Devices on the Bramblewick beta ring are failing to pull the 4.2.1 image. Handshake succeeds, manifest fetch times out after 30s. Started after last night's channel metadata rotation. Rollbacks not affected. Retry storm is inflating load on the manifest service — throttled to 2/min per device as a stopgap. Need release manager sign-off before we repoint the channel. To inspect the manifest rows directly, use the channel database connection string below.

warehouse DSN: cockroachdb://holvan_svc:viOKuRy@db-3e1a.plorvaforge.corp:5432/istius

Subject: Memtrace cut-over complete

Team,

Cut-over to Memtrace v2 for GPU memory profiling finished last night. Old v1 agents are disabled; any tickets referencing v1 dashboards should be closed as resolved-by-migration. Sampling overhead is now under 2% and allocation traces include kernel names. Known gap: profiles older than 30 days were not migrated. Point customers at the v2 docs for setup questions. For reference when troubleshooting, the agent now runs with the following configuration.

settings of bagaf-bawip:
[aldax]
port = 5000
region = south-4
host = aldax.brasklabs.corp
team = brivan
timeout_ms = 2000
retries = 2

FareGrid Rules Engine — release step 4. Before cutover, flush the rule cache on both app nodes and confirm the tariff snapshot matches staging. Do not restart workers until the fee-table migration reports complete; partial tables produce zero-fee quotes. Verify the Dravik region overrides loaded by checking the startup log for "81 rules active." Then update the production env file. The signing key for rate-card payloads must be present before the engine boots. Append the following line to .env.production now.

secret setting of taduf-bahip: COURIER_KEY5=49c55